Daei scores twice to silence the critics

February 4th, 2006 | By: Afshin Afshar | No Comments »

It seems like every time the fans are ready to be count him out, he rises to fight another day. I am talking about Iran’s 37 year old captain Ali Daei.

In this week’s league game he scored two twice to give his team, Saba Battery, a 2:0 victory. His first goal came off a penalty kick (his first this season) and the second was an opportunity off a scramble in front of the opponent’s goal after a corner kick.

The Iranian international raised his tally for the year to six, and was picked as man of the match.
